In the sports world, we’re truly in a different era now.

Not too long ago, the best players on one team hated the best players on another squad. There wasn’t much love going around.

But now, thanks to all of the tournaments and club sports going on, the stars from one city or state may know other stars from across the country pretty easily. Add in social media and cell phones to the mix, and it’s no wonder how athletes are so connected to one another.

Back 20 or 30 years ago, this bit of news may seem absolute insane. But in 2018, this can almost be seen as normal: Ohio State QB Dwayne Haskins talked with Michigan QB Shea Patterson about Michigan State and its defense.

Again, tournaments, club teams, Elite 11 competitions — there’s no end to it. Talented guys like Haskins know of the other great QBs around the country even before he earns his starting role in college.

Not too long ago, Haskins talked about how he knows Alabama QB Tua Tagovailoa quite well. Apparently, he knows Patterson, too.
